Klarna to Become Liverpool Sponsor?

In a playful move, Klarna, the Swedish-based financial company, have shared a mock-up of a pink Liverpool kit on social media, causing excitement among fans.

Liverpool's Pink Kit Mock-Up Shared by Klarna Sparks Excitement, but It's All Just a Joke

Mock-up made by @BradleyLFC23.

The pink Klarna Liverpool kit is not an actual shirt. Instead, it is a mock-up based on old New Balance designs with the Nike logo, which caught the attention of supporters who were intrigued by the unconventional color choice. However, it turns out the whole affair was just a lighthearted joke and not an actual sponsorship deal.
